CameraC328.h
00001 /** 00002 * C328-7640 device driver class (Version 0.0.6) 00003 * Reference documents: C328-7640 User Manual v3.0 2004.8.19 00004 * 00005 * Copyright (C) 2010 Shinichiro Nakamura (CuBeatSystems) 00006 * http://shinta.main.jp/ 00007 */ 00008 00009 #include "mbed.h" 00010 #include "SerialBuffered.h" 00011 00012 #ifndef _CAMERA_C328_H_ 00013 #define _CAMERA_C328_H_ 00014 00015 /* 00016 * Class: CameraC328 00017 */ 00018 class CameraC328 { 00019 public: 00020 00021 /** 00022 * Color type. 00023 */ 00024 enum ColorType { 00025 GrayScale2bit = 0x01, // 2bit for Y only 00026 GrayScale4bit = 0x02, // 4bit for Y only 00027 GrayScale8bit = 0x03, // 8bit for Y only 00028 Color12bit = 0x05, // 444 (RGB) 00029 Color16bit = 0x06, // 565 (RGB) 00030 Jpeg = 0x07 00031 }; 00032 00033 /** 00034 * Raw resolution. 00035 */ 00036 enum RawResolution { 00037 RawResolution80x60 = 0x01, 00038 RawResolution160x120 = 0x03 00039 }; 00040 00041 /** 00042 * JPEG resolution. 00043 */ 00044 enum JpegResolution { 00045 JpegResolution80x64 = 0x01, 00046 JpegResolution160x128 = 0x03, 00047 JpegResolution320x240 = 0x05, 00048 JpegResolution640x480 = 0x07 00049 }; 00050 00051 /** 00052 * Error number. 00053 */ 00054 enum ErrorNumber { 00055 NoError = 0x00, 00056 PictureTypeError = 0x01, 00057 PictureUpScale = 0x02, 00058 PictureScaleError = 0x03, 00059 UnexpectedReply = 0x04, 00060 SendPictureTimeout = 0x05, 00061 UnexpectedCommand = 0x06, 00062 SramJpegTypeError = 0x07, 00063 SramJpegSizeError = 0x08, 00064 PictureFormatError = 0x09, 00065 PictureSizeError = 0x0a, 00066 ParameterError = 0x0b, 00067 SendRegisterTimeout = 0x0c, 00068 CommandIdError = 0x0d, 00069 PictureNotReady = 0x0f, 00070 TransferPackageNumberError = 0x10, 00071 SetTransferPackageSizeWrong = 0x11, 00072 CommandHeaderError = 0xf0, 00073 CommandLengthError = 0xf1, 00074 SendPictureError = 0xf5, 00075 SendCommandError = 0xff 00076 }; 00077 00078 /** 00079 * Picture type. 00080 */ 00081 enum PictureType { 00082 SnapshotPicture = 0x01, 00083 PreviewPicture = 0x02, 00084 JpegPreviewPicture = 0x05 00085 }; 00086 00087 /** 00088 * Snapshot type. 00089 */ 00090 enum SnapshotType { 00091 CompressedPicture = 0x00, 00092 UncompressedPicture = 0x01 00093 }; 00094 00095 /** 00096 * Baud rate. 00097 */ 00098 enum Baud { 00099 Baud7200 = 7200, 00100 Baud9600 = 9600, 00101 Baud14400 = 14400, 00102 Baud19200 = 19200, // Default. 00103 Baud28800 = 28800, 00104 Baud38400 = 38400, 00105 Baud57600 = 57600, 00106 Baud115200 = 115200 00107 }; 00108 00109 /** 00110 * Reset type. 00111 */ 00112 enum ResetType { 00113 ResetWholeSystem = 0x00, 00114 ResetStateMachines = 0x01 00115 }; 00116 00117 /** 00118 * Data type. 00119 */ 00120 enum DataType { 00121 DataTypeSnapshotPicture = 0x01, 00122 DataTypePreviewPicture = 0x02, 00123 DataTypeJpegPreviewPicture = 0x05 00124 }; 00125 00126 /** 00127 * Constructor. 00128 * 00129 * @param tx A pin for transmit. 00130 * @param rx A pin for receive. 00131 * @param baud Baud rate. (Default is Baud19200.) 00132 */ 00133 CameraC328(PinName tx, PinName rx, Baud baud = Baud19200); 00134 00135 /** 00136 * Destructor. 00137 */ 00138 ~CameraC328(); 00139 00140 /** 00141 * Make a sync. for baud rate. 00142 */ 00143 ErrorNumber sync(); 00144 00145 /** 00146 * Initialize. 00147 * 00148 * @param ct Color type. 00149 * @param rr Raw resolution. 00150 * @param jr JPEG resolution. 00151 */ 00152 ErrorNumber init(ColorType ct, RawResolution rr, JpegResolution jr); 00153 00154 /** 00155 * Get uncompressed snapshot picture. 00156 * 00157 * @param func A pointer to a callback function. 00158 * Please do NOT block this callback function. 00159 * Because the camera module transmit image datas continuously. 00160 * @return Status of the error. 00161 */ 00162 ErrorNumber getUncompressedSnapshotPicture(void(*func)(size_t done, size_t total, char c)); 00163 00164 /** 00165 * Get uncompressed preview picture. 00166 * 00167 * @param func A pointer to a callback function. 00168 * Please do NOT block this callback function. 00169 * Because the camera module transmit image datas continuously. 00170 * @return Status of the error. 00171 */ 00172 ErrorNumber getUncompressedPreviewPicture(void(*func)(size_t done, size_t total, char c)); 00173 00174 /** 00175 * Get JPEG snapshot picture. 00176 * 00177 * @param func A pointer to a callback function. 00178 * You can block this function until saving the image datas. 00179 * @return Status of the error. 00180 */ 00181 ErrorNumber getJpegSnapshotPicture(void(*func)(char *buf, size_t siz)); 00182 00183 /** 00184 * Get JPEG preview picture. 00185 * 00186 * @param func A pointer to a callback function. 00187 * You can block this function until saving the image datas. 00188 * @return Status of the error. 00189 */ 00190 ErrorNumber getJpegPreviewPicture(void(*func)(char *buf, size_t siz)); 00191 00192 private: 00193 SerialBuffered serial; 00194 static const int COMMAND_LENGTH = 6; 00195 static const int SYNCMAX = 60; 00196 static const int packageSize = 512; 00197 00198 ErrorNumber sendInitial(ColorType ct, RawResolution rr, JpegResolution jr); 00199 ErrorNumber sendGetPicture(PictureType pt); 00200 ErrorNumber sendSnapshot(SnapshotType st, uint16_t skipFrames); 00201 ErrorNumber sendSetPackageSize(uint16_t packageSize); 00202 ErrorNumber sendSetBaudrate(Baud baud); 00203 ErrorNumber sendReset(ResetType rt, bool specialReset); 00204 ErrorNumber sendPowerOff(); 00205 ErrorNumber recvData(DataType *dt, uint32_t *length); 00206 ErrorNumber sendSync(); 00207 ErrorNumber recvSync(); 00208 ErrorNumber sendAck(uint8_t commandId, uint16_t packageId); 00209 ErrorNumber recvAckOrNck(); 00210 00211 bool sendBytes(char *buf, size_t len, int timeout_us = 20000); 00212 bool recvBytes(char *buf, size_t len, int timeout_us = 20000); 00213 bool waitRecv(); 00214 bool waitIdle(); 00215 }; 00216 00217 #endif
